With a resistance ' \(X\) ' connected in series with a galvanometer of resistance \(100 \Omega\), it acts as a voltmeter of range \(0-15 \mathrm{~V}\). To double the range, a resistance of \(1500 \Omega\) is to be connected in series with ' \(X\) '. The value of ' X ' in ohm is
- A 900
- B 1100
- C 1400
- D 1600
Answer & Solution
Correct Answer
(C) 1400
Step-by-step Solution
Detailed explanation
\( V_1 = I_g (R_g + X) \) \( 15 = I_g (100 + X) \quad (1) \)
